9. Layered Look

Layering valances with curtains is a trending style that adds depth and dimension to your windows.

How to Layer:

  • Mix and Match: Combine different textures and colors to create a layered look that is both stylish and functional.
  • Top and Bottom Layers: Use a sheer valance on top for a light, airy feel, and a heavier curtain on the bottom for privacy and insulation.

10. Eco-Friendly Options

Valance made from Sustainable and eco-friendly materials are becoming increasingly popular as more people seek to reduce their environmental impact.

Sustainable Materials:

  • Organic Fabrics: Look for valances made from organic cotton, hemp, or bamboo.
  • Recycled Materials: Choose valances made from recycled materials to contribute to a more sustainable home decor.
